“It’s not like a boy that I believe in Christ and confess Him, but through a great crucible of doubts my hosanna has passed...” - such a confession can be read in the last notebook of Fyodor Mikhailovich Dostoevsky... Isn’t it in these words of his that the key to understanding lies? the entire heritage of the writer? The collection that you have just revealed will take its place among those publications dedicated to the work and life of Dostoevsky, which show the writer’s Orthodox self-awareness as the foundation of his creations. It was Orthodox self-awareness that determined the outcome of his life’s journey: Dostoevsky’s meeting with Christ turned an ordinary terrorist into a great writer.
